Our Very First Live Streaming Video

I am very pleased. We sucessfully broadcasted our first live streaming video services today. I was able to also capture a video archive of the broadcast.

We spent the whole afternoon tracking down a feed back problem that plagged the audio guys this morning. It turned out to be a signal looping back through the DVD recorder to the house sound broad. All we had to do was turn down the monitor level for the DVD audio into the mixer. We did not need the DVD audio going to the monitor speaker anyhow.

Saturday, February 03, 2007

Ditch Digging for City Water

My brother David came over this morning and dug our ditch from the house to the road for our hook-up to Central Arkansas Water. Scott and I glued and soldered the pipes together and laid them in the ditch. The inspector, Gary Rowland, came for the inspection and said we had a little problem. We had to change out the pipe going into the house from PVC to copper. He said you can not run PVC pipe into a house. We made the changes and paid him $50 for the inspection. He said he would call in the order for a water meter on Monday morning. Now we just wait and hope they get around to placing the meter.

Thursday, February 01, 2007

Windows Media Services

I finally did it. I got it working. I started working on this a couple months ago.

I started the evening working on Windows Media Encoder and had it working by about 5:00 p.m. I can stream live audio/video to about five people with it but I want to do more.

I spent the rest of the evening trying to get Windows Media Encoder talking to Windows Media Services running on my Windows 2003 Server. After many failed attempts I finally got it working. It's not that hard to set it up now that I know how, but not know anything about it it was pretty hard for me to figure it out.

Lee can now run Windows Media Encoder on his laptop at church in Little Rock and stream the live church services to my Windows Server in Kansas City and then somewhere between 30 to 40 people can listen through my server by just clicking on the Live Streaming link on the church website.
